HOUSTON, March 29, 2018 -- Superior Energy Services, Inc. (NYSE:SPN) announced today that it will release its first quarter 2018 results on Tuesday, April 24, 2018 after the market closes. In conjunction with the release, the Company has scheduled a conference call, which will be broadcast live over the Internet, on Wednesday, April 25, 2018 at 9:00 a.m. Eastern time. Investors may participate either by phone or audio webcast.

About Superior Energy Services
Superior Energy Services (NYSE:SPN) serves the drilling, completion and production-related needs of oil and gas companies worldwide through a diversified portfolio of specialized oilfield services and equipment that are used throughout the economic life cycle of oil and gas wells.
